Yamaha Motor India Sales Pvt. Ltd., launched its Version 2.0 SZ-RR model. The second generation of this motorcycle sports ‘Blue Core' technology. The Japanese engineers have improved fuel efficiency, performance and riding pleasure with their 2014 SZ-RR. The first model was launched back in 2013 and has been upgraded relatively soon.

The SZ-RR version 2.0 has been priced at INR 65,300 ex-showroom, Delhi. It sports an all new 149cc SOHC, single cylinder engine, which is capable of producing 12.8 Nm of peak torque. The engine has been mated to a constant mesh 5-speed gearbox and fuel is delivered via carburetor.

Yamaha has launched their version 2.0 SZ-RR motorcycle keeping in mind the use and needs of men who age between 24 to 35 years. Their main focus with their new motorcycle is the mileage conscious audience in India, who would prefer owning a Yamaha product.
